How much do independent contractor auto parts delivery driver j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 7, 2026, the average yearly pay for independent contractor auto parts delivery driver in Spring, TX is $29,268.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$26,700.00 and $33,800.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an independent contractor auto parts delivery driver?

An Independent Contractor Auto Parts Delivery Driver is a self-employed individual responsible for transporting auto parts from suppliers or warehouses to customers, such as repair shops, dealerships, or retail stores. They use their own vehicle and cover expenses like fuel, maintenance, and insurance. This role offers flexibility in scheduling but requires reliability and time management. Drivers typically receive assignments through a logistics company or directly from an auto parts distributor. Compensation is usually per delivery or mile driven.

What does an independent contractor auto parts delivery driver do?

A typical day as an Independent Contractor Auto Parts Delivery Driver includes picking up automotive parts from warehouses or suppliers and delivering them to repair shops, dealerships, or individual customers along pre-assigned or dynamic routes. You will likely manage your own schedule, track deliveries using mobile apps, and ensure all parts are delivered in good condition and on time. This role often requires communicating with dispatchers or shop staff to confirm orders and handle any delivery issues efficiently. You may have the flexibility to accept assignments that match your availability, making it an appealing option for those seeking autonomy in their workday.
